Public bug reported: During the usage of gThumb (v2.10.2) on my Ubuntu 7.04 I encountered the following bug.
I have been renaming some of my photos on my system. At first everything work perfectly well. The last command that worked as expected was "%f1%e". The next time I started gThumb I wasn't able to rename more than one photo at a time. I tried with any type of grafics and in many different folders but it's always the same. Now there is "?%e" in my template textfield and I'm not able to delete this string. And my renamed files all looks like this: ??????????????????
